#1

Cupix

enterprise

3D digital twin platform for building walkthroughs and spatial documentation.

9.0/10
Overall
Features8.9/10
Ease of Use8.9/10
Value9.2/10
Standout feature

View-point issue pinning inside the walkthrough reduces ambiguity during room-by-room inspections.

Cupix is built around photo-based capture that generates an explorable walkthrough view for stakeholder signoff and day-to-day review cycles. Teams can attach comments and action items to specific view points, which makes observations traceable to the exact scene. Room-level organization supports plan review without requiring the viewer to understand camera paths.

A key tradeoff is that Cupix centers on image capture rather than importing and editing BIM geometry, so it works best when the team can capture the site as photos and not when the workflow depends on model-first markup. It fits when facilities teams and contractors need repeatable visual walkthrough documentation across multiple rooms and dates.

#2

Shapespark

SMB

Web-based 3D walkthrough platform for architectural building visualization.

8.7/10
Overall
Features8.7/10
Ease of Use8.8/10
Value8.5/10
Standout feature

In-scene markup tied to navigation during walkthrough reviews, so feedback lands at the exact location.

Shapespark’s core workflow starts with loading 3D scene data and then adding interaction layers for room-by-room walkthrough. It supports observation markup and measurement annotation, then packages commentary into shareable review links for cross-functional feedback. The integration surface is centered on automation-ready review steps through its publishing and project management flows, which reduces manual handoffs.

The main tradeoff is that building walkthrough fidelity depends on upstream model preparation and texture quality, which can limit results when source geometry is inconsistent. Shapespark works best when design teams already have approved model assets and need repeatable, time-boxed walkthrough reviews across construction phases.

#3

3DVista

SMB

Virtual tour creation software for building 360-degree walkthrough experiences.

8.4/10
Overall
Features8.1/10
Ease of Use8.5/10
Value8.6/10
Standout feature

Measurement and markup tools run directly in the walkthrough project view, so findings stay spatially anchored during review.

3DVista supports virtual site walkthrough generation from captured imagery and point-cloud inputs, then packages a navigable experience for stakeholders to move through captured geometry. Scene inspection includes measurement annotations, issue-style markup workflows, and room-to-room navigation anchored to project structure. Publishable projects can be shared as review links or embedded viewers, which reduces friction compared with file-only delivery when stakeholders need to inspect locations.

A tradeoff is that high-quality walkthrough results depend on disciplined alignment and capture coverage, so teams with inconsistent source data often spend time reprocessing before publishing. 3DVista fits scenarios where construction progress documentation, existing-conditions survey follow-ups, or as-built documentation require both spatial navigation and repeatable review points across project stages.

Common failure modes during walkthrough software selection

Teams often overestimate how well walkthrough markup will stay aligned when capture inputs are inconsistent. Others focus on viewing features while underestimating how issue pinning depth and offline review constraints affect the field workflow.

  • Choosing a viewer first and discovering that issue pinning needs viewpoint specificity

    Cupix reduces ambiguity by tying pinned issues to walkthrough viewpoints during room-by-room inspections. Asteroom also supports location-linked issue capture, but it provides fewer integration-grade automation surfaces than higher-ranked tools.

  • Underestimating how upstream model quality controls in-scene markup fidelity

    Shapespark walkthrough quality depends heavily on upstream model preparation, which can break spatial expectations for advanced issue tracking. 3DVista is also sensitive to input alignment and coverage, so misalignment can impact measurement and annotation precision in the project view.

  • Expecting BIM-centric workflows when BIM editing is not the walkthrough system’s core focus

    Cupix explicitly notes that BIM model editing and schema-aware workflows are not the core focus. Matterport can require integration work to match BIM or issue systems when deeper drawing revision comparisons are needed.

  • Relying on the walkthrough for measurement and annotation while workflow actually needs offline field capture

    Cupix limits offline capture workflows compared with dedicated field survey apps. OpenSpace also deprioritizes offline field capture versus viewer-first review, so field teams may need a separate offline capture step.

  • Picking a floor-plan authoring workflow for capture-heavy or georeferenced walkthrough pipelines

    Planoplan is limited for georeferenced 360-degree capture and photogrammetry workflows because point-cloud and IFC-centric pipelines are not the primary authoring path. Tools centered on hosted walkthrough viewing and in-view review can also shift how evidence aligns with model coordinates.
